What is a Digital Water Flow Meter Spool

A digital water flow meter spool is an inline flow sensor with built in electronics and a digital display or output. The spool fits between flanges. It has no moving parts. The digital output is usually 4-20 mA HART, RS485 Modbus, pulse, or a combination. A totalizer shows total flow in m³ or liters.

Smart Magnetic Spool Flow Meters

A magnetic spool meter works by inducing voltage in a conductive liquid. The signal strength depends on flow velocity and coil design. Accuracy is usually ±0.2% to ±0.5% of reading. Sizes run from DN15 to DN2000. Liners include PTFE, hard rubber, and polyurethane. Electrodes include 316L stainless steel, titanium, tantalum, and platinum iridium.

Here is the thing. The mag spool needs liquid conductivity of at least 5 µS/cm. Tap water, river water, seawater, wastewater, and many process waters meet this. Pure water and most oils do not. If your demin water line runs below 5 µS/cm, skip the magnetic meter.

Ultrasonic Spool Flow Meters

An ultrasonic spool meter uses transit time measurement. Two transducers send and receive sound pulses through the liquid. The meter compares upstream and downstream travel time. It calculates flow velocity. Inline spool versions are installed between flanges. Clamp on versions are also available for temporary or non invasive measurement.

In practice, ultrasonic spool meters fit demin water, cooling water, chilled water, and low conductivity chemical feed. They do not need electrodes. That removes a maintenance point. Accuracy is usually ±1.0% to ±1.5% of reading. Sizes often run from DN25 to DN600, with larger inline sizes possible on request.

How to Choose Between Magnetic and Ultrasonic

First, check conductivity. If the liquid is above 5 µS/cm, a magnetic spool meter is often more accurate and more rugged for dirty water. If the liquid i

s below 5 µS/cm, use an ultrasonic spool meter. Second, check suspended solids and bubbles. Magnetic meters tolerate sludge and slurries better. Ultrasonic meters do not like high aeration or heavy solids because the sound signal can be lost.

Pressure and temperature also matter. A standard magnetic meter handles process temperatures up to 70 °C with standard liners, and higher temperatures with PTFE or PFA. Ultrasonic inline meters often handle similar ranges. Check the flange rating. Many water lines use PN10 or PN16. For higher pressure, specify PN40 or ANSI 150 to 300.

Most engineers skip this part: check the straight pipe run. Magnetic meters need 5D upstream and 3D downstream in many installations. Ultrasonic inline meters may need 10D upstream and 5D downstream if there are elbows or pumps nearby. A distorted velocity profile hurts both meter types.

FAQ

Can a magnetic spool meter measure pure water?

No. Pure water has conductivity below 5 µS/cm. The magnetic signal is too weak to measure accurately. Use an ultrasonic spool meter for demin water or reverse osmosis permeate.


What is the minimum conductivity for a magnetic spool meter?

Most models need at least 5 µS/cm. Some low conductivity models can work at 3 µS/cm with special calibration. For water below 5 µS/cm, we recommend an ultrasonic spool meter.


Can these meters measure flow in both directions?

Yes. Smart magnetic and ultrasonic spool meters support bidirectional flow. You can configure the display and totalizer for forward, reverse, or net total. The 4-20 mA output can also be set for direction sensing.


Do I need a straight pipe run for a spool meter?

Yes. Magnetic meters typically need 5D upstream and 3D downstream. Ultrasonic inline meters may need 10D upstream and 5D downstream. Follow the installation drawing for best accuracy.


What outputs are available for these digital spool meters?

Standard outputs include 4-20 mA, pulse, and RS485 Modbus. HART is optional on many models. The local display shows flow rate, totalizer, and diagnostic codes. Ask for a field mount display or remote display if the pipe is difficult to reach.
